Resumen del Editor

When a woman needs to flee a bad marriage, it doesn’t matter that she’s the wife of the former Vice President, it only matters that she escapes...

Sunday Bond longs for a life far from Washington D.C., and far from the husband who has kept her in a gilded cage for too long, locked up there with only his dark secrets to keep her company. When Sunday’s best friend, the former First Lady, moves south to Shipwreck Key, Sunday goes for a visit and decides to stay.

The remote island off the coast of Florida is the perfect place to avoid the world’s prying eyes and to forget about her husband’s many indiscretions. The warm ocean breeze and the vibrant colors of the tropical flora embrace Sunday, and the island holds the promise of endless possibilities for a woman who is finally free.

As Sunday settles into her new life on Shipwreck Key, she can’t help but feel a flutter in her heart whenever she encounters a Secret Service agent named Henry Banks. It seems like every time she’s washing dishes at her sink, he’s running shirtless down the beach where she can see him, and every time she ends up in a compromising position, Banks is there to save the day. Before long, Sunday isn’t just daydreaming about Banks—she’s actively seeking out his company and blurring the lines between his job and her desires.

But as Sunday begins to explore her own feelings and to enjoy her freedom, she’s hit with the weight of her soon-to-be ex-husband’s ire: Peter Bond wants to run for office again, but in order to do that, he needs to bury his own secrets under the wreckage of Sunday’s life, and he’s determined to throw her under any bus he can find in order to save face politically. This leaves Sunday in a quandary: go back to the tiny fishing village of her youth and face her own demons before Peter shares them with the world, or ignore his threats and accept the possibility that her children will find out things about her that she never wanted them to know?

Caught in a whirlwind of emotions and experiences, trapped under the weight of her previous life and the choices she made, Sunday’s past begins to bear down on her. She doesn’t know whether coming clean will bring her the happiness she’s wanted for so long, but she does know that until she returns to her hometown and confronts her own past, she won’t ever truly be free…free to live without Peter and his dark secrets, free to love again, and free to share her full self with her two daughters.

The Shipwreck Key Series

The women of Shipwreck Key are strong and resilient, and they all want the same things: happiness, friendship, and love. They bond through their book club meetings and their shared love of sisterhood, supporting one another through thick and thin, and honoring each other’s unique stories and personalities.

The Shipwreck Key series will be eight books long and will have intertwining stories and characters, both sad and hopeful moments, beautiful friendships, romances involving women of all ages, and plenty of laughter.

The series launches in June of 2023, and all books will be available in both digital and paperback formats.

Book One: The Castaway--out June 30, 2023

Book Two: The Runaway--out July 31, 2023

Book Three: The Throwaway--out August 31, 2023

Book Four: The Hideaway--out October 27, 2023

Book Five: The Breakaway--out December 19, 2023

Book Six: The Takeaway--out February 23, 2024

Book Seven: The Fadeaway--out April 26, 2024

Book Eight: The Holiday--out June 21, 2024

This Women's Fiction series is all about love, life, and found friendship on a tropical island. For fans of Jan Moran, Hope Holloway, Rachel Hanna, and Maggie Miller.
